Kinds Of Replacement Keys
Replacement keys come in various types, each tailored to particular locks and functions. Below are some common kinds of replacement keys:

Traditional Metal Keys:
These are the most common kinds of keys, used in domestic and industrial locks.Made from metal, they are budget-friendly and simple to duplicate.
Transponder Keys:
Equipped with a chip that interacts with the vehicle's ignition system.Replacement usually requires programs due to security functions.
Smart Keys:
Also referred to as key fobs, these are used in modern automobiles and enable keyless entry.Frequently more expensive to replace due to innovative technology.
Restricted Keys:
These keys have actually controlled duplication and can just be made by authorized locksmiths.Used for high-security locks in workplaces or federal government structures.
Skeleton Keys:
Designed to open multiple locks in older systems.Less common today due to improvements in lock technology.How to Obtain a Replacement Key

Understanding the security ramifications of replacement keys is important. Here are numerous key points relating to security to consider:
Key Control: Knowing who has access to your keys is crucial. There should be a system in place for tracking key circulation.Rekeying: If keys are lost, it might be useful to rekey the lock system. This procedure requires altering the internal pins so that lost keys can no longer run the lock.High-Security Options: Opting for high-security locks can improve security, as they are developed to resist unauthorized duplication and tampering.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
